Alaska - The Nome Nugget
Description
According to the newspaper's website, The Nome Nugget is the oldest newspaper in Alaska. It was established in 1897 and it still supplies northwestern Alaska and it is also provided for everyone on the Internet. Moreover, according to the newspaper’s website, the newspaper is also independently owned by Nancy McGuire, who is also the publisher and editor and is published weekly. In addition, based on the newspaper’s website, the circulation is about 6,000 with an estimated four readers per newspaper. Every year the newspaper wins top awards from state and national associations for outstanding journalism.
